For a given expected value, the smaller the standard deviation of the expected value, the larger the risk

Indicate whether the statement is true or false


False. The smaller the standard deviation, the smaller the associated risk. The standard deviation is the square root of the variance, thus the smaller the variance, the smaller the standard deviation. The smaller the variance of the expected value, the smaller the risk.
